Catalans Dragons star Sam Tomkins speaks on Jackson Hastings’ Super League exit

Sam Tomkins has done it all in rugby league.

From winning multiple Super League Grand Finals and Challenge Cups, Tomkins will forever be remembered at one particular club – Wigan Warriors.

There he won three Grand Finals and two Challenge Cups before making the move to NRL side New Zealand Warriors.

Like the current Catalans Dragons fullback, Jackson Hastings has made the move from Super League to Australia after impressing greatly for both Salford Red Devils and Wigan.

But, the former Wigan halfback received criticism, according to Tomkins, for not declaring where he was moving to earlier in 2021.

However, for Tomkins, that is something that just cannot be done – for legal reasons.

“That (Hastings deal) was a done deal a long time ago and people were giving him hassle for not saying what he is doing,” Tomkins told the Trot The Egg In podcast.

“I don’t know the bloke but I’m pretty sure he would have been in the situation where he couldn’t say what he was doing.

“It’s not a good position to be in but again you’ve got no other option.”

Hastings made the move to Wests Tigers ahead of the 2022 NRL season and starred in the club’s recent win over Sydney Roosters in a pre-season trial.
